Chilled Out: The science of cold therapy for dogs

At Herbie Wilde, we’re committed to exploring evidence-based, holistic approaches to canine wellness. Cold therapy, a technique gaining traction in the human wellness space has been a part of veterinary medicine for a while and offers a natural way to support our dogs’ health and vitality. Let’s delve into the science behind this refreshing trend and discover how it can benefit our four-legged companions.

THE SCIENCE OF COLD THERAPY

Cold therapy, or cryotherapy, encompasses various methods of applying cold to reduce inflammation, manage pain, and promote healing in dogs. A 2023 study published in the Journal of Veterinary Science demonstrated that controlled cold exposure can significantly improve circulation, reduce inflammation, and enhance overall vitality in canines.

METHODS AND APPLICATIONS
  1. Cryotherapy: Direct application of cold packs to affected areas.
  2. Hydrotherapy: Controlled aquatic therapy in temperature-regulated pools.
  3. Cold Compresses: Targeted relief for localized injuries.
  4. Cold and Heat Alternation: For chronic conditions and improved circulation.
EVIDENCE-BASED BENEFITS

Research has illuminated several key benefits of various types of cold therapy for dogs:

  1. Reduced Inflammation: A 2024 study in the Veterinary Record showed that cold therapy significantly decreased post-surgical swelling in dogs.
  2. Pain Management: The Journal of Canine Physiotherapy (2023) reported that dogs receiving cold therapy experienced reduced pain levels and improved mobility.
  3. Enhanced Healing: Research from the Canine Health Institute (2023) found that dogs engaging in regular, supervised cold water activities exhibited improved joint mobility and reduced signs of age-related discomfort.
  4. Improved Recovery: A landmark study on canine athletes demonstrated that cold therapy aids muscle recovery and prevents overuse injuries by improving blood flow and reducing lactic acid buildup.
INTEGRATED COLD THERAPY: A HOLISTIC APPROACH

Dr. Margaret Finlay, BVMS PhD MRCVS, our Head of veterinary, emphasises the importance of a tailored approach:

“Cold therapy should be administered under the guidance of a trained professional to ensure safety and effectiveness. Each dog’s condition is unique, and improper application can lead to complications. Appropriate supervision ensures that the therapy is suitable for the specific injury, and that it’s applied correctly to promote healing.”

PRACTICAL APPLICATIONS
  • Post-Exercise Recovery: Use cooling mats or gentle cold water rinses after intense activity.
  • Chronic Condition Management: Consult with a veterinary professional about hydrotherapy for arthritis or joint issues.
  • Injury Care: Apply cold compresses for 10-15 minutes to reduce swelling and pain in acute injuries.
SAFETY FIRST

While the benefits are compelling, it’s crucial to approach cold therapy responsibly:

  • Always consult with a veterinarian before starting any new therapy.
  • Monitor your dog closely for signs of discomfort or distress.
  • Tailor the intensity and duration of cold exposure to your dog’s individual needs and tolerance.
